Calibrations are a way to fix sensor scaling on the fly instead of out in the field. Calibrations help turn the voltage readings and random numbers into measurable units such as PSI, Temp, Humidity, and more.

Sensor | Choose the sensor that needs to be calibrated. |
Formula |
This is where you enter the formula to calibrate the sensor, using ‘x’ as the current sensor's reading. For example to increase all sensor values by 3 enter in the formula ‘x + 3’ and to multiply every value by 3 enter the formula ‘3x’. For additional help making formulas, press the Help button next to Test Formula or contact support at info@neatmon.com |
Test Formula | Press Test Formula to make sure the formula is valid, if so the Invalid Formula text will change to Valid Formula and will display the valid formula. |
Start Date | If the calibration only applies after a certain date, press Start Date, and enter the date the calibration should start on. |
End Date | If the calibration only applies before a certain date, press End Date, and enter the date the calibration should stop on. |
